FAQ
Common exam questions.
Can private candidates use Assess for exam support?
Yes. The team can review your provisional selection and confirm what may be possible for the learner, subject and exam board.
Can you help with access arrangements?
Access arrangements are discussed individually. Suitable evidence, deadlines and exam board requirements may apply.
When should we get in touch?
As early as possible. Entry windows, late fees and evidence requirements can vary by qualification and board.
Can exam support be combined with tuition?
Yes, where appropriate. Assess can discuss tuition, revision support or wider learning plans alongside exam entry guidance.
